content

BootStrap——CSS

你。 提交于 2020-01-28 17:36:10
1、HTML5文档类型 Bootstrap 使用了一些 HTML5 元素和 CSS 属性,因此需要使用 HTML5 文档类型,开头定义如下: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> </head> <body> </body> </html> 2、移动设备优先 Bootstrap 3 的设计目标是移动设备优先,然后才是桌面设备。为了确保适当的绘制和触屏缩放,需要在 <head> 之中添加 viewport 元数据标签: <meta name="viewport" content="width=device-width, initial-scale=1"> "viewport":设备上用来显示网页的那部分区域,通常都有一个默认值"content":宽度为设备的理想宽度"initial-scale=1":初始缩放值还可以添加其它属性对最大/小缩放值和是否允许缩放进行设置: <meta name="viewport" content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no"> 3、响应式图像(可以让图像按比例缩放,不超过其父元素的尺寸) <img src=" " class="img

web页面meta设置

狂风中的少年 提交于 2020-01-28 12:49:29
1.禁止缩放 < meta content=“width=device-width,initial-scale=1.0,maximum-scale=1.0,user-scalable=0” name=“viewport” /> 2.控制状态栏显示样式 < meta name=“apple-mobile-web-app-status-bar-style” content=“black” /> //content:default/black/black-translucent 3.web应用程序是否以全屏模式运行,可以通过只读属性window.navigator.standalone来确定网页是否以全屏模式显示 < meta name=“apple-mobile-web-app-capable” content=“yes” /> //content:yes/no yes全屏,默认值为no 4.禁止ios数字拨号行为 < meta content=“telephone=no” name=“format-detection” /> 5.设置浏览器编码 < meta http-equiv=“Content-Type” content=“text/html; charset=utf-8” /> 6.禁止浏览器从本地机的缓存中调阅页面内容 < meta http-equiv=“Pragma”

vue - addRoutes动态添加路由

此生再无相见时 提交于 2020-01-28 12:10:13
关于vue - addRoutes动态添加路由碰到的问题 看了一下很多人都被 这个动态添加路由这个问题困惑 ,今天来分享一下自己的思路 直接上代码吧,不多逼逼了 这就完啦,哪里写的不好的,请指点一下,谢谢了,第一次写,有点激动! 看了一下很多人都被 这个动态添加路由这个问题困惑 ,今天来分享一下自己的思路 大神请多多指点,代码哪里写的不好,我可以改.第一次写,写的不好你们也不要喷我,写这个就是为了和我这样的小白多交流交流,谢谢! 直接上代码吧,不多逼逼了 首先src/router/index.js文件 import Vue from ‘vue’; import VueRouter from ‘vue-router’; Vue.use(VueRouter); // 注意,这里存放的是静态路由,就是不需要任何权限 ,所有人都可以看到的!不要放404,不要放404,不要放404 const routes = [ { path: “/login”, name: “login”, component: () => import("@/views/login"), hidden: true } ]; const router = new VueRouter({ mode: ‘history’, base: process.env.BASE_URL, routes }); export

HTML系列:浏览器兼容html头部meta标签主要内容详情

眉间皱痕 提交于 2020-01-28 04:43:07
浏览器兼容html头部标签主要内容详情 < head > < meta http-equiv = " X-UA-Compatible " content = " IE=EmulateIE7 " > //兼容ie7用来指定IE浏览器解析编译页面的model < meta content = " text/html; charset=UTF-8 " http-equiv = " Content-Type " > //页面要做解析使用字符集.html文件,标准加载,避免乱码 < meta http-equiv = " X-UA-Compatible " content = " IE=edge " > //主要是设置浏览器优先使用什么模式来渲染页面的,兼容ie微软edge内核浏览器 < meta content = " e-Learning 使用户能够自由地分配学习时间,制定专属于自己的培训计划。 " name = " Description " > //在线学习或网络化学习. < meta name = " viewport " content = " width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=0 " > //自适应移动端,初始缩放比例,也即是当页面第一次 load 的时候缩放比例

Meta http-equiv属性详解

你说的曾经没有我的故事 提交于 2020-01-27 22:14:00
http-equiv 顾名思义,相当于http的文件头作用,它可以向浏览器传回一些有用的信息,以帮助正确和精确地显示网页内容,与之对应的属性值为content,content中的内容其实就是各个参数的变量值。 meat标签的http-equiv属性语法格式是:<meta http-equiv=“参数” content="参数变量值"> ;其中http-equiv属性主要有以下几种参数: 1. Expires(期限) 说明:可以用于设定网页的到期时间。一旦网页过期,必须到服务器上重新传输。 用法: <meta http-equiv="expires" content="Wed, 20 Jun 2007 22:33:00 GMT"> 注意:必须使用GMT的时间格式。 2. Pragma(cache模式) 说明:是用于设定禁止浏览器从本地机的缓存中调阅页面内容,设定后一旦离开网页就无法从Cache中再调出 用法: <meta http-equiv="Pragma" content="no-cache"> 注意:这样设定,访问者将无法脱机浏览。 3. Refresh(刷新) 说明:自动刷新并指向新页面。 用法: <meta http-equiv="Refresh" content="2;URL=http://www.net.cn/"> 注意:其中的2是指停留2秒钟后自动刷新到URL网址。

bilibili哔哩哔哩字符图标

送分小仙女□ 提交于 2020-01-27 16:38:07
一、源代码 https://at.alicdn.com/t/font_438759_kmvtb0te1nd.css 这里给出在color: #fb7299色号下的部分样式。 二、样式 .icon-ic_play:before { content: "\e61b"; } .icon-ic_comment:before { content: "\e61c"; } .icon-ic_up:before { content: "\e61d"; } .icon-ic_collection:before { content: "\e61f"; } .icon-ic_moveup:before { content: "\e620"; } .icon-ic_movedown:before { content: "\e621"; } .icon-ic_delete:before { content: "\e622"; } .icon-ic_time:before { content: "\e623"; } .icon-ic_collect:before { content: "\e624"; } .icon-ic_channel:before { content: "\e625"; } .icon-ic_home:before { content: "\e626"; } .icon-ic

利用httpclient+jsoup解析页面

会有一股神秘感。 提交于 2020-01-27 04:35:34
步骤: 1. 设置url:HttpPost httpPost = new HttpPost(String url); //当url带参数时使用 HttpGet httpget = new HttpGet(url); 2. 设置参数(使用HttpGet时无需设置): List<NameValuePair> params = new ArrayList<NameValuePair>(); params.add(new BasicNameValuePair(String arg0, String arg0Value)); params.add......   httpPost.setEntity(new UrlEncodedFormEntity(params,"GB2312")); 3.执行请求: HttpClient httpClient = new DefaultHttpClient(); HttpResponse rps0 = httpClient.execute(httpPost);   //可以利用返回码判断请求是否成功再在if内部实现下一步    int resStatu = responce.getStatusLine().getStatusCode();// 返回码     if (resStatu == HttpStatus.SC_OK) {     } 4

删除(销毁)富文本框内的图片资源,编辑时删除(销毁)富文本框内删除或者替换的图片资源

冷暖自知 提交于 2020-01-26 03:16:31
/** * 删除富文本框内的图片资源(必须后台上传的,也不能是外连接),可以放在公共办法里直接调用 */ function del_fuwenben_img($content){ $content = htmlspecialchars_decode($content);//首先转义 preg_match_all("/src=[\'\"]\/public\/upload(.*?)[\'\"].*?/", $content, $match);//正则匹配 foreach ($match[0] as $key => $value) { $limg = ltrim($value,'src="'); $img = rtrim($limg,'"'); if ($img && file_exists('.'.$img)) { unlink('.'.$img);//销毁图片 } } } /** * 编辑时删除(销毁)富文本框内删除或者替换的图片资源(必须后台上传的,也不能是外连接) * $content 是否需要删除的(原本的) * $content_edit 对比的(编辑过的) */ function del_fuwenben_img_edit($content,$content_edit){ $content_edit = htmlspecialchars_decode($content

Android View知识点面试题

岁酱吖の 提交于 2020-01-25 21:55:39
在面试之前,可能没有在互联网公司工作过或者说工作过但年头较短,不知道互联网公司技术面试都会问哪些问题? 再加上可能自己准备也不充分,去面试没几个回合就被面试官几个问题打蒙了,最后以惨败收场。下述是我整理的Android View知识点面试题汇总。 Android的Activity、PhoneWindow和DecorView的关系可以用下面的图表示: 1.DecorView浅析 例如,有下面一个视图,DecorView为整个Window界面的最顶层View,它只有一个子元素LinearLayout。代表整个Window界面,包含通知栏、标题栏、内容显示栏三块区域。其中LinearLayout中有两个FrameLayout子元素。 DecorView的作用 DecorView是顶级View,本质是一个FrameLayout它包含两部分,标题栏和内容栏,都是FrameLayout。内容栏id是content,也就是activity中设置setContentView的部分,最终将布局添加到id为content的FrameLayout中。 获取content:ViewGroup content=findViewById(android.id.content) 获取设置的View:getChildAt(0). 使用总结 每个Activity都包含一个Window对象

深入理解CSS伪元素

。_饼干妹妹 提交于 2020-01-25 04:36:32
定义 伪元素顾名思义伪装成元素,但不是元素,这与生成内容相关。生成内容主要指由浏览器创建的内容,而不是由标志或内容来表示。生成内容主要由:before和:after伪元素来实现,当然伪元素还包括:first-line,:first-letter和::selection 用法 :first-letter 指定一个元素第一个字母的样式 注意1:所有前导标点符号应与第一个字母一同应用该样式 注意2:只能与块级元素关联 注意3:只有当选择器部分和左大括号之间有空格时,IE6-浏览器才支持。因为first-letter中存在连接符的原因 div:first-letter{color: red;} :first-line 设置元素中第一行文本的样式 注意1:只能与块级元素关联 注意2:只有当选择器部分和左大括号之间有空格时,IE6-浏览器才支持。因为first-line中存在连接符的原因 div:first-line{color: red;} :before(IE7-浏览器不支持) 在元素内容的最开始插入生成内容 注意:默认这个伪元素是行内元素,且继承元素可继承的属性;IE7-浏览器中必须声明!DOCTYPE,否则不起作用 div:before{content:"前缀"} 专门建立的学习Q-q-u-n: 731771211,分享学习方法和需要注意的小细节,不停更新最新的教程和学习技巧